Having some issues getting the jerseys to work in-game... :/

Tried to input these jerseys here into my NBA 2k15: viewtopic.php?f=159&t=98604

Here's what I did:

1. Run NBA2K15 Explorer as administrator
2. Select settings (whichever team)
3. Find exact file number or file with closest number (like samardzicnba said to do)
4. Right-click -> "Import Archive"
5. Select file downloaded from the thread above (after extracting of course)
6. Once selected, refresh the Import Scheduler tab to make sure the correct file was selected
7. File -> Apply Changes
8. Repeat process for every .iff

The reason I hit "Apply Changes" after every .iff is because if you don't, any .iff beyond the first won't show up in the Import Scheduler tab. So me, being OCD, I want to see the numbers there so it's ease of mind on my end that I did what I was supposed to do.

So after importing all of the jersey .iff files, I run my game and sure enough, the jerseys don't work. :/

Any help? What am I doing wrong?
